Senator Ireti Kingibe, who represents the Federal Capital Territory (FCT) in the National Assembly, has thrown down the gauntlet to FCT Minister Nyesom Wike, challenging him to subject his so-called achievements to the test of a free and fair electoral process.....KINDLY READ THE FULL STORY HERE▶

Her remarks come in response to a recent statement credited to Wike, in which he allegedly claimed that the outcome of the 2026 FCT council elections was already known.

In a strongly worded statement shared on her social media platforms, Senator Kingibe reminded all stakeholders that elections in the FCT are constitutionally under the purview of the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C)—not the FCT Administration or any of its political appointees.

“If the Minister truly believes in the progress he claims to have made, then he should not be afraid of electoral competition,” Kingibe asserted. “Let the people be the judge.”

She continued:

“Any overt or covert suggestion that election results can be predetermined by anyone other than the electorate is not only illegal—it is a betrayal of democratic trust.

This kind of rhetoric corrodes public confidence in the system, deepens distrust in governance, and risks sparking tensions that our fragile democracy cannot withstand.”

Kingibe challenged Wike to embrace open contestation rather than manipulate the process, insisting that genuine achievement should have nothing to fear.

The National Chairman of the All Progressives Grand Alliance (APGA), Sylvester Ezeokenwa, has urged the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) to reintroduce the indirect mode of primaries.....KINDLY READ THE FULL STORY HERE▶

Sultan vs Minister: Royal Fury Erupts Over REBIRTH Nigeria Meeting Boycott

Ezeokenwa made the call on Tuesday during an appearance on Channels Television’s Politics Today, speaking on the electoral framework as the 2027 general elections approach.

He explained that while political parties can technically conduct direct primaries, logistical challenges make indirect primaries more practical, especially for smaller parties.

“It’s not about electing a candidate indirectly at the general election. If INEC could conduct elections during the COVID-19 era, political parties can certainly hold direct primaries,” Ezeokenwa said.

However, he noted that the stance of IPAC (Inter-Party Advisory Council) highlights a critical concern: “The National Assembly’s position on primaries tends to stifle smaller political parties, which often lack the resources to organize direct primaries on a large scale.”

He added, “Consider nominating a presidential candidate and conducting primaries across over 8,800 wards nationwide. The logistical demands of direct primaries are immense. That is why IPAC is urging the National Assembly to bring back the indirect mode of primaries.”
